Patent number: 8578395Abstract: A Common Component Framework (CCF) provides a container interface and a component interface for communication in a multi-tiered software application. Component context data may be transmitted to and from a container describing a current state of a component executing within the container. Context data may correspond to a specific entity (e.g., a financial entity such as a company or stock) identified by a user interacting with the component. The container may communicate the context data between different components to synchronize and coordinate component behavior, providing a more robust and coherent user experience. Publication number: 20120290581Abstract: A system, architecture and model for facilitating extensible messaging and interaction are provided. The message system may use a messaging architecture that includes a domain message model, and open message model and a wire format. The wire format may implement primitive data types that may be used by the open message model to define additional and/or more complex data formats. The open message model may further specify interaction paradigms, generic messages, and message and transport attributes. The generic messages may include payload data whose meaning and context may be defined using the domain message model. The domain message model may include a content definition model and an item type model for building data and object types and specifying data context and relationships.
